在 xmm 寄存器中,我有 3 个整数,其值小于 256。我想将它们转换为字节,并将它们保存到内存中。我不知道如何处理它。 我正在考虑从 获取这些数字xmm1并将它们保存到eax,然后将最低字节移动到内存,但我不确定如何从 xmm 寄存器获取整数。我只能获取第 0 个位置的元素,但如何移动其余的元素? 存在一个适合我的完美指令VPMOVDB,但我无法在我的处理器上使用它。有其他选择吗?
xmm1
eax
VPMOVDB
assembly sse x86-64 masm sse4
assembly ×1
masm ×1
sse ×1
sse4 ×1
x86-64 ×1